Barry P. Medeiros, aged 43, of Taunton, passed away unexpectedly on Friday, August 9, 2024, in Boston.
Born in Taunton, he was the oldest of three children and the only son to Maria Ponte and the late Manuel V. Medeiros, who passed away on April 24, 2023.
He grew up in Taunton, where he attended Our Lady of Lourdes Elementary School, Mulcahy Middle School, and Taunton High School.
Barry spent his final day working at the Emerson Majestic Theater. Barry was known to love the sites where he got to work; Most recently, Fenway Park, Boston University, and many other historical sites. One of his most memorable job sites was helping to build Bass Pro Shop from the ground up. These places he not only had the opportunity to help construct, but share great memories with his family and friends. Barry started working in the field of construction at the age of 18, wanting to follow in his father’s footsteps.
He was most recently employed as a Union Journeyman based out of Laborer Local 721 in Brockton. He was well-liked and respected by his colleagues and always will be remembered for his kindness to others and always getting the job done.
He enjoyed exploring different areas of philosophy and sharing his findings with anyone willing to listen. Barry will be remembered by his wisdom, sense of humor, big heart, his kind soul, but most of all, the love he had for his children and family. His closest friends recall Barry’s main topic of discussion as how proud he was of his children and their pursuit of higher education. He will be forever remembered as one of a kind.
In his spare time, Barry loved being outdoors, whether it was hiking or exploring the depths of Alaska. He was an avid storyteller and skilled in both poker and chess. Barry enjoyed working in Boston and loved the city and its people. Boston gained an angel. Above all, Barry was most happy when he was in the presence of and making memories with his devoted family. He always showed his children how to be anything, but ordinary and will always be remembered by his children as their Superman.
